AC Unit Water Removal Cost in Columbus, KS
The cost of AC unit water removal varies based on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Columbus, KS. These estimates are based on industry standards and may vary depending on your specific situation. Our team will provide a customized estimate after assessing the damage on-site.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water removal and drying | $500 – $2,500 | The size of the affected area and the amount of water present. |
| Cleaning and sanitizing | $200 – $1,000 | The level of contamination and the size of the affected area. |
| Repairs and restoration | $1,000 – $5,000 | The extent of the damage and the materials needed for repairs. |
| Equipment rental fees | $100 – $500 | The type and duration of equipment rental. |
| Travel fees (outside Columbus, KS) | $100 – $500 | The distance and travel time to the affected location. |
